What To Plant Under Oak Trees In Georgia. With the right choices, you can create a lush and vibrant garden even in the shade. My top picks for dry shade include hellebore, lungwort, ajuga, and hosta. Plants that are shallow rooted, shade tolerant and don’t need much water can grow well under oak trees.
